Israeli Prime Minister Arrives Court to Testify in His Corruption Case
The Prime Minister of Israel, Benjamin Netanyahu arrived in court on Tuesday to testify in his corruption case. He faces charges of bribery, fraud and breach of public trust in three separate cases. Brazilian President Undergo an Emergency Surgery to Drain A Bleed On His Brain.
Brazilian President Luiz Inácio Lula da Silva has undergone emergency surgery to drain a bleed on his brain.
